Places Leisure is looking for a Reception and Sales colleague (internally known as a Placemaker) to join our team in a fun, lively environment.
Responsibilities
- Build personable and meaningful relationships with prospective and existing members.
- Multi‑task and manage daily operational tasks with strong execution and confidence.
- Advocate for the benefits of physical activity and contribute to our mission of creating active places and healthy people.
- Use sales tools and techniques as documented by Places Leisure membership management.
- Drive sales with a target‑driven focus.
- Deliver first‑class customer service and handle interactions in a friendly and professional manner, exceeding service standards.
Qualifications
- Proactive, self‑motivated, and organized.
- Previous experience in a sales and customer‑service environment is beneficial.
- Strong interpersonal skills and confidence in a fast‑paced customer‑facing role.
Benefits
- Bonus scheme for all colleagues at 2%.
- Full Health & Fitness membership for you, a nominated adult, and up to four juniors.
- Flexible working arrangements (including part‑time, shift work, and more).
- Opportunity to purchase additional annual leave.
- Access to ongoing personal learning and development opportunities.
- Company pension scheme.
- Cashback plan for healthcare costs – up to £500 saving per year.
- Discounts of up to 50% on activities, centre shop and cafes.
- Additional perks such as discounts from shops, cinemas and more.
